What measures have been taken to prevent money laundering in the NGO and non-profit sector in Costa Rica?

In Costa Rica, measures have been implemented to prevent money laundering in the NGO and non-profit sector. Transparency requirements and specific regulations are established to guarantee the legality of the activities and the origin of funds in these organizations. In addition, supervision and monitoring of financial transactions carried out by NGOs is promoted and mechanisms for reporting suspicious activities to the FIU are established. These actions seek to prevent the misuse of nonprofit organizations as means to launder illicit funds.
